The main objective is to identify specific risk factors for ANCA vasculitis of occupational and/or environmental origin (exposures identified by questioning, geographical distribution of cases) from the RNV3P data. The secondary objectives are as follows: * Description of cases of ANCA vasculitis seen in French occupational pathology consultation centres: * reasons for consultation, * occupational and environmental etiologies described * occupational situations responsible * aptitude notices * recognition as an occupational disease * Identification of specific risk factors for ANCA vasculitis of occupational and/or environmental origin (exposures identified on questioning, geographical distribution of cases). * For occupational and non-occupational cases of ANCA vasculitis: identification of difficulties encountered by patients at work and proposed work adaptations. * Estimation of the number of applications for recognition of disabled worker status made within this patient group. * Identification of clinical severity and autoimmune profiles of ANCA vasculitis of occupational and/or environmental origin.

Number of diagnoses of ANCA vasculitis in the RNV3P
Number of diagnoses of ANCA vasculitis coded in the RNV3P or mentioned as the disease motivating the consultation in the summary by text mining search.
Time frame: 4 months
Imputability of the coded diagnoses of ANCA vasculitis.
Number of patients with ANCA vasculitis seen in consultation in occupational disease consultation centres for which a link between occupational and/or environmental exposure and the patient's ANCA vasculitis was retained. The imputability is coded in the RNV3P database by the clinician who saw the patient, for each exposure recorded in the database, according to the pathology selected and the patient's exposure following the completion of the patient's laboris and environmental curriculum.
Time frame: 4 months
